Hisense U7N 65" vs Vizio M-Series 55"
The Verdict
Hisense U7N offers superior picture quality with Mini-LED technology delivering 1500 nits peak brightness versus Vizio's 800 nits, creating noticeably deeper blacks and brighter highlights across HDR content. Its 144Hz refresh rate and 10ms input lag provide smoother gaming than Vizio's 120Hz native panel, though both handle modern consoles well. Audio prowess favors Hisense with 40W 2.1ch Dolby Atmos versus Vizio's modest 20W 2.0ch system. Vizio's 55" form factor suits smaller rooms better and costs $350 less, making it attractive for budget-conscious buyers accepting compromises. Google TV on Hisense offers more app variety than Vizio's SmartCast OS. For most viewers prioritizing picture quality and gaming performance, Hisense U7N justifies its $799 price point. Choose Vizio only if space/budget constraints outweigh performance desires.

Pros & Cons
Hisense U7N 65"
Pros
- 144Hz Mini-LED panel at $799 is extraordinary value for a 65-inch TV
- VRR and ALLM support make it a capable and affordable gaming display
- Dolby Vision IQ and Dolby Atmos coverage at a budget-friendly price
- Wi-Fi 6 is a welcome feature rarely found at this price point
Cons
- 1,500 nit peak brightness is good but trails the U8N by a significant margin
- Mini-LED blooming is noticeable — fewer dimming zones than the U8N
- Build quality and remote feel modest compared to Samsung and LG
- Software update frequency and long-term support are uncertain
- HDMI 2.1 is limited to two ports — restricts simultaneous multi-device 4K@120Hz
Vizio M-Series 55"
Pros
- 120Hz with VRR and 4K@120Hz at under $450 is great for console gamers
- Dolby Vision and HDR10+ dual support
- Four HDMI 2.1 ports — enough for every console and streaming device
- Wi-Fi 6 and Chromecast built-in for fast streaming
- Quantum color delivers better color volume than basic LED
Cons
- SmartCast OS is slow and has fewer apps than Google TV
- 800-nit brightness is adequate but not impressive for HDR
- No local dimming zones — contrast is limited
- Vizio's long-term software support and update track record is inconsistent
